# Pushwarden Environments

Quick map for support folks. Pushwarden fans notifications out to mobile, mail, and webhook sinks; when a sink slows down, backpressure kicks in and queues pile up per environment. Staging drains slower on purpose, so don't panic at the graphs. Before escalating a fan-out stall, check the environment's current backpressure settings, listed here.

service settings:
[holath]
host = holath.novacio.corp
user = holath_svc
database = holath_prod

## Runbook: Feedwarden validator restarts

Feedwarden validates every podcast feed submitted through the Castellar publishing pipeline. If the validation queue depth alarm fires, restart the worker pool first; nine times out of ten a stuck XML parse is the cause. Don't clear the dead-letter queue without checking with the Harbrook team, since they replay rejected feeds manually. After any restart, verify the worker comes up healthy and tail the logs for schema errors. The service should report the following configuration on startup.

service settings:
oliath:
  log_level: debug
  metrics_host: metrics.oliath.zemvarsys.internal
  pool_size: 8

### Step 4: Enable the batched resolver

This step replaces Larkfield's per-node author lookups with the new dataloader, eliminating the N+1 pattern flagged in review. Verify that query counts in the test suite drop accordingly. The loader's behaviour is controlled by the resolver config, which should now read as follows.

config for bahop-baduf:
[kasion]
team = lamath
access_code = ac_d807e5
host = kasion.paliqcloud.corp
port = 4000
owner = julix.tamvan
peer = frair.qorvelsoft.local